Male breast cancer
✍ Patrick I. Borgen 📂 Article 📅 1991 🏛 John Wiley and Sons 🌐 English ⚖ 656 KB

Breast cancer in the male is an uncommon disease, occurring less than 1% as often as in females. Because of its rarity, this disease has not been as extensively studied as its female counterpart. Male breast cancer is evaluated and managed in a fashion very similar to that for female breast cancer.
